Output 170dd14317a0ed437b900fa3195134b9a6d01ae7ff3553cfd87d1ddb7ee3d123:6

value
57511620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a93115dff5bb3e7c11b54a3a5b7f52ce2ed4b3d OP_EQUAL
address
MHcg3DXxJ3yAwzu94hA3n7xhxMRJRbSrDM
transaction
170dd14317a0ed437b900fa3195134b9a6d01ae7ff3553cfd87d1ddb7ee3d123
spent
true